Get in Touch** The carpet cleaning market in the West Salisbury area is competitive and served primarily by established franchises and a few highly-rated local contractors operating out of the larger Allentown/Bethlehem area. The quality of service is generally high, as these companies must maintain brand standards and certifications (like IICRC) to compete. The market is a mix of large national brands (Stanley Steemer, Zerorez, Chem-Dry) with significant advertising power and local operators who compete on personalized service and niche expertise. **Competition Level:** High. Residents have multiple top-tier national and regional options to choose from. **Average Quality:** Very Good to Excellent. The leading providers use modern truck-mounted or portable hot water extraction systems and have certified technicians.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ive. For standard residential carpet cleaning, customers can expect a per-room rate ranging from **$50 to $90 per room**, or square-footage pricing starting from **$0.25 to $0.50 per sq. ft.** Prices can be higher for premium services like Zerorez's patented process, or for extensive stain treatment, odor removal, and specialty cleaning for area rugs or tile and grout. Most companies offer free, in-home estimates.

The humid summers in Somerset County can significantly extend drying times, making late spring and early fall ideal for scheduling. Furthermore, cleaning in early spring is highly recommended to remove the abrasive salt, sand, and melting snow residue tracked in during winter, which can grind into and damage carpet fibers. Avoid scheduling during peak summer humidity if you need carpets to dry quickly for an event.

This is often caused by excessive moisture and slow drying, which allows mold and mildew to grow in our humid climate. To prevent it, ensure your chosen service uses powerful truck-mounted extraction (not just a wet shampoo) to remove as much moisture as possible. After cleaning, run your air conditioner or dehumidifier and use fans to circulate air; scheduling on a dry, breezy day is ideal for facilitating faster drying and preventing odor recurrence.
